Ronald V. Peterson

May 3, 1961 – Oct 4, 2009

Raymond– Ronald V. Peterson, 48, went to be with his Lord and Savior early Sunday morning, October 4, 2009 after a difficult battle with cancer.

Ron was born in Racine on May 3, 1961 to the late Ronald G. and Judith A. (nee: Beaulieu) Peterson. He was a 1979 graduate of Racine Lutheran High School. Ron worked for many years at Piggly Wiggly and also owned rental property. He enjoyed his time over the years with co-workers and customers at “The Pig”, but found his true calling when he decided to become a plumber. Ron loved being a plumber and was proud to have worked for United Mechanical, where he felt blessed to have been part of such a great group of co-workers. As a service plumber, he enjoyed meeting and serving many different customers.

Ron was united in marriage to the former Kimberly (nee: Kiesow) Boeselager on May 18, 2002 at St. John’s Evangelical Lutheran Church in Racine. He was an active member at St. John’s Lutheran Church having served on the Board of Trustees and as an usher. He enjoyed spending time with family and friends; working on the endless list of projects on his farm; and restoring classic cars. Ron will be remembered as a loyal and loving husband, father, brother, uncle, nephew and friend.

He will be deeply missed by his wife, Kimberly; stepson, Timothy Boeselager; brother, Craig (Denise) Peterson; sister, Jodi (David) Cottingham; and nephew and niece, Grant and Arden Peterson. Ron is further survived by daughters, Ashley (Jason) Cermak and Brittany Peterson; along with many aunts, uncles, cousins, other relatives, a loving church family, and many dear friends, co-workers and customers. He will also be missed by his faithful companion, Buster Brown, the best dog in town. In addition to his parents, Ron was preceded in death by his grandparents and two uncles.

A memorial service to celebrate Ron’s life will be held on Saturday, October 10, 2009 at 11:00 am in St. John’s Evangelical Lutheran Church, 1501 Erie St., with Rev. Daniel B. Quinn officiating. Relatives and friends may visit with Ron’s family at the church on Saturday from 9-11 am. Memorials to the family for Tim’s education or to St. John’s Ev. Lutheran Church have been suggested.
